MICE UG 39 is this week (Wednesday, September 22). It will be in person and Zoom; details for both below.

I've attached an agenda, which is just our stock agenda, plus the quorum topic and the election. UG 38 minutes are attached.

As promised, I made a specific quorum proposal for discussion on the list:
http://lists.iphouse.net/cgi-bin/wa?A2=ind2109&L=MICE-DISCUSS&T=0&F=&S=&P=9082

For the election, the only nomination was Reid FIshler, so he is running unopposed. As has been our practice, we will still hold the vote for procedural reasons, even though the result is known.

MICE UG 38 will be held at the University’s Information Technology Building, 2218 University Ave SE, Minneapolis, MN 55414, Room 185. It is across University Ave SE from Huntington Bank Stadium (Formerly TCF Bank Stadium), see the link to the Campus Map below. This room has a video room system and remote access will be made available via Zoom video or phone audio, see Zoom details below.


[snip superceded mask policy]

Bring your own refreshments, the building's vending machines are still empty due to COVID precautions. There is a Caribou Coffee, just to the southeast of the building, and a CVS on the southwest corner of Ontario St SE and Washington Ave SE, less than a half a block away, and many other options are within easy walking distance.

Please enter the building through the middle of three doors on the Ontario St SE side of the building, it will be open after 2:30 and will have a sign on it, if not please knock hard, or call my cell phone(612-812-9952). This door is right outside the meeting room, this avoids everyone traipsing through the building.

The Stadium Village Green Line Light Rail Station is less than a block east of the building, kitty-corner at the intersection of University Ave SE and Huron Blvd SE, see the link below for the station's info page.

Limited Street Parking is available on Ontario St SE and Beacon St SE. Otherwise, public parking is available in the Oak St and University Ave Ramps, each a little over two blocks away.  Also, there is the Maroon and Gold Lots, which are a little further, on the north side of the Stadium, see the links below for more details on these ramps and lots.

DO NOT park in University Parking Lot 70 on the north of the building, by the front door, between University Ave SE and the building, or Parking Lot 71 near the loading dock to the east of the building, they are contract parking only and you be ticketed. Also, DO NOT park in the private parking lot to the south of the building, you will likely be tagged, booted, and towed from that parking lot.
